Natalia Vikhlyantseva defeated Daria Kasatkina 7-6 6-2 in the St. Petersburg round of 16 on hard. The upset overturned the form book — Daria Kasatkina came in leading the head-to-head 1–0, defending last year's semi-final. Natalia Vikhlyantseva claimed a first win over Daria Kasatkina in two meetings, narrowing the head-to-head to 1–1.
